Ramadan is a sacred month observed by Muslims worldwide. It is a time for intensified spiritual practice. During this period, Muslims abstain from food and drink from dawn till sunset as a way to hone their connection with Allah.

Beyond the physical act of fasting, Ramadan is also about rejuvenating the soul. It is a time for intentional acts of giving. Muslims are encouraged to extend compassion and understanding towards others.

This month offers a valuable opportunity to evaluate our actions. It is a time to repent of past mistakes.

Ramadan serves as a potent reminder of the importance of faith, humility, and compassion in our daily lives. The lessons learned during this holy month can guide us to become better people throughout the year.

Fostering Comprehension Through Interfaith Dialogue

Interfaith conversation plays a vital role in fostering understanding between various religious groups. By engaging in open and honest conversations, individuals from diverse religions can break down preconceived notions and cultivate respect for one another's traditions. Through mutual learning, interfaith engagement encourages a sense of unity and solidarity within our communities.
